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technicians will conduct a thorough assessment of the damage, identifying the source and extent of the water intrusion. We’ll work closely with you to develop a customized plan of action, taking into account the unique needs and requirements of your property.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Removal
Using state-of-the-art equipment, our technicians will extract as much water as possible from the affected area, reducing the risk of further damage and preventing secondary water dam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use high-velocity air movers and dehumidifiers to dry the affected area, ensuring that all surfaces are completely dry and free of moisture.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Our technicians will thoroughly clean and sanitize all surfaces, including walls, floors, and appliances, to prevent the growth of mold and mildew.
Step 5: Repair and Reconstruction
Once the affected area is dry and clean, our technicians will repair or replace any damaged parts, including flooring, walls, and appliances, to ensure that your laundry room is safe and functional.

Warning Signs You Need Laundry Room Water Damage Restoration
Catching these warning signs early on can save you thousands of dollars and prevent more extensive damage to your property. Don’t ignore these common indicators of laundry room water damage: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ors in your laundry room can show the presence of mold and mildew. If left unchecked, these bacteria can cause serious health issues and damage to your property.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Water damage can cause flooring to become warped or buckled, creating an uneven surface that’s hazardous to walk on. Don’t delay, address this iss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Visible Water Stains or Damage
If you notice water stains or damage on your walls, floors, or ceilings, it’s a clear indication that water has infiltrated your laundry room. Address this issue quickly to prevent more extensive damage.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ks in your laundry room can show a range of issues, from clogged pipes to faulty appliances. Don’t hesitate to address these concerns quickly to prevent further damage.
Excessive Moisture or Humidity
Excessive moisture or humidity in your laundry room can create an ideal environment for mold and mildew growth. Don’t wait, address this issue quickly to prevent serious health issues and property damage.

How do I prevent laundry room water damage?
Regular maintenance and inspections can go a long way in preventing laundry room water damage. Check your appliances and pipes regularly, and address any issues quickly. You should also consider installing a water shut-off valve near your laundry room to prevent water damage in the event of an emergency.
